fyi the 2008 macbook probably throttles the processor to around 1ghz when used without battery. on windows i could work around it by using some program to disable BD_PROCHOT(?), but failed to do so on linux.
I highly recommend EndeavourOS for old MacBooks.
I have a 2008 iMac, 2015 iMac, 2012 MacBook Pro, 2016 MacBook Pro, 2013 MacBook Air, 2017 MacBook Air, and 2020 MacBook Air all running EOS (last one uses a special kernel because of the T2 chip).
They all run flawlessly including the Broadcom WiFi. The Arch kernel is the only one I have found where these drivers work well and EOS sets them up automatically during install.
CachyOS is also an option but the video is wonky on my older MacBooks. EOS is flawless.
ty
I have 4 Apple laptops running Linux, so I have some experience with it all.
The Macbook Air 2011 has wifi driver bugs, on large downloads/updates you will experience crashes (complete lockups). This happens with either of the two drivers available for it (foss linux and broadcomm). I suggest you get a tiny usb wifi for it for $6. You blacklist the internal driver first.
For the 2008 macbook, consider if it has 4 gb of ram or not. If yes, use linux, if not, have it as a toy. Maybe install something Q4OS (with trinity DE), or even Haiku. I personally don't use Linux on less than 4 GB of RAM. Yes, it loads fine on lite distros, but the moment you want to do some web browsing, you'll hit the swap, which destroys the drive. 4 GB RAM is my minimum. Also, the fact that it doesn't have EFI, it will work best with Q4OS (which is Debian based), and Haiku.
For the 2013 one, I'd suggest Linux Mint, it works great. You might, or might not require a usb wifi too. On some newer macbooks the wifi works without crashes during usage, but it doesn't let the machine wake up properly you see. So all that stuff need to be tested by you.
On the 2015+ macbooks, the webcam doesn't work usually (the third party driver doesn't work properly either).
I am trying to run rpios on 2gb ram and it is very difficult.
On the 2013 one i already had tried mint in live and it works good. the 2008 one has 2 sticks of ddr2 1gb (2gb total). i have two sticks of ddr3 of 2gb(4gb total) but i dont know if it will work, i think not but mabye trying. yeah btw i can use it as like retro games and lite distros just for the fun. Btw thank you very much ;)
I use EndeavourOS on Mac hardware for very similar years.
Wifi (Broadcom-wl on the older stuff and brcmfmac_wcc on the newest) works well on all of them.
Webcams work well on all of them as well. Most are just USB cams but some use the FaceTimeHD module that builds with DKMS but works very well for me.
I cannot remember if I had to install the FaceTimeHD driver or if it was auto-installed by EOS. Even if not, it is in the repos and one line to install the package.
Linux
From Wikipedia, the free encyclopedia
Linux is a family of open source Unix-like operating systems based on the Linux kernel, an operating system kernel first released on September 17, 1991 by Linus Torvalds. Linux is typically packaged in a Linux distribution (or distro for short).
Distributions include the Linux kernel and supporting system software and libraries, many of which are provided by the GNU Project. Many Linux distributions use the word "Linux" in their name, but the Free Software Foundation uses the name GNU/Linux to emphasize the importance of GNU software, causing some controversy.
Rules
- Posts must be relevant to operating systems running the Linux kernel. GNU/Linux or otherwise.
- No misinformation
- No NSFW content
- No hate speech, bigotry, etc
Related Communities
Community icon by Alpár-Etele Méder, licensed under CC BY 3.0